The Nokia 8 V 5G UW is just a bit better than the OPPO Reno2, having an 80.3 score against 73.9. Nokia 8 V 5G UW's design is newer and just a little thinner, but heavier than OPPO Reno2. Both of these phones work with the same Android 10 OS. The Nokia 8 V 5G UW has a CPU that's just as good as OPPO Reno2's processor, and although the Nokia 8 V 5G UW has 2 GB lesser RAM memory, they both have the same number of cores.
OPPO Reno2 features a bit sharper display than Nokia 8 V 5G UW, because although it has a quite smaller screen, and they both have the same 1080 x 2400px resolution, the OPPO Reno2 also counts with a just a bit better pixel density. The Nokia 8 V 5G UW features a slightly better camera than OPPO Reno2, because although it has a smaller aperture, and they both have the same (4K) video definition, the Nokia 8 V 5G UW also counts with a back camera with much more mega-pixels, faster video frame rate and a bigger back camera sensor taking higher quality videos and photographs.
OPPO Reno2 counts with a much better storage capacity to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than Nokia 8 V 5G UW, because although it has a slot for an external memory card that holds a maximum of 512 GB against 1000 GB, it also counts with 256 GB internal memory capacity. The Nokia 8 V 5G UW counts with a bit superior battery performance than OPPO Reno2, because it has a 4500mAh battery size.
